后台运行: nohup java -jar ruoyi-admin.jar >msg.log 2>&1 &
停止:
ps -ef|grep XXX.jar
kill XXXXXX
1、后台运行jar包程序,输入:nohup java -jar /路径/程序.jar &
2、后台终止jar包程序,输入:ps -ef | grep java,查看使用java命令的进程,再输入:kill pid 即可终止运行
-------------------------------------------------------------------------------------------------------------------------
ps -ef|grep指令介绍:
ps命令:将某个进程显示出来,是Linux下最常用也是非常强大的进程查看命令
grep命令:查找,全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户,
是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来
|命令:管道命令,指ps命令与grep同时执行
字段含义如下:
UID PID PPID C STIME TTY TIME CMD
UID :程序被该UID所拥有
PID :这个程序的ID
PPID :其上级父程序的ID
C :CPU使用的资源百分比
STIME :系统启动时间
TTY :登入者的终端机位置
TIME :使用掉的CPU时间
CMD :所下达的是什么指令